WASHINGTON/SEOUL - New activities have been detected at a North Korean intercontinental ballistic missiles plant, South Korean media said on Thursday, as U.S. President Donald Trump said he would be very disappointed if Pyongyang rebuilt a rocket site.

The Sanumdong factory produced the Hwasong-15 ICBM, which can fly more than 13,000 km . After its test flight in late 2017, North Korea declared the completion of its “state nuclear force,” before pursuing talks with South Korea and the United States last year. Imagery from Planet Labs Inc. analyzed by the Center for Nonproliferation Studies at the Middlebury Institute of International Studies in California showed activity at Sohae from Feb. 23 until Wednesday.

A U.S. government source said the work at Sohae probably began before the summit, which was preceded by lower-level talks in February.Some analysts see the work at Sohae as aimed at pressing Washington to agree to a deal, rather than as a definite move to resume tests. In a new sanctions breach, three South Korean companies were found to have brought in more than 13,000 tons of North Korean coal, worth 2.1 billion won since 2017, by making it out to have been produced in China and Vietnam, South Korea said. The Hanoi summit’s breakdown, and Bolton’s sanctions threat, raise questions about the future of the dialogue Trump has pursued.
